National Tree Day in Champlain Park

Updated: Apr 22, 2020


The invitation was to celebrate the largest and oldest bur oak in Champlain Park on National Tree Day (September 21, 2011).

About 35 people started their day at the tree, with Bridgehead coffee donated, and with muffins made by various neighbours.
